The Bearded Talisman's Week 5 NFL Picks

  1. Broncos +4.5 at Eagles – Denver is a playoff team and they need this game more than Philly, and the Broncos two losses were both by last-second field goals.   Coach Payton and his team keep this one close or win it straight up.


  2. Commanders +2.5 at Chargers  – Jayden Daniels is back for Washington and the Chargers looked like a battered team walking off the field in New York last week.   They are down to their 3rd string left tackle. 

     

  3. Bucs +3.5 at Seahawks  - I don’t like how Seattle’s D gave up 2 straight TDs in the 4th quarter last week when they really needed stops, and Baker Mayfield – even without Mike Evans - is much more of a challenge than Kyler Murray.


  4. Texans -1.5 at Ravens – Lamar Jackson is out along with several other Ravens, and Baltimore’s season is in a full nose-dive.   With a win today the Texans really stabilize and start to save their season. 


  5. Chiefs -3.5 at Jaguars (Monday night) – With Worthy back last week, the Chiefs offense looked to be in Super Bowl contending form, and we all know the Chiefs can play D.   Normally I avoid the Chiefs when the spread is greater than 3, but I’m really bullish on them this week.


Circa Survivor Pick: Detroit


Last week 5-0, Season 9-11
